Stockholm-listed online lead generation specialist Catena Media has posted a 9 per cent decline in revenue to €23.7m for the second quarter of 2019, as new depositing customers fell by nearly a third compared to last year.

Iowa became the 11th US state to launch regulated sports betting Thursday, with a number of retail sportsbooks opening on the first day.

New Jersey’s regulated gambling market generated total revenue of $334.4m in the month of July, driven by strong growth online and increased contributions from sports betting.
London-listed betting and gaming operator GVC Holdings has reported a 61 per cent increase in net gaming revenue to £1.81bn for the first half of 2019, buoyed the acquisition of Ladbrokes Coral Group in March of last year.

Stockholm-listed iGaming affiliate Better Collective has posted a 64 per cent increase in revenue to €15.8m for the second quarter of 2019, benefiting from a significant increase in new depositing customers during the period.
